Autumn Woods in Gainesville, GA is a quietly confident neighborhood that blends mature tree-lined streets with practical access to Hall County conveniences. Homebuyers seeking a comfortable, family-oriented community will find Autumn Woods appealing for its mix of single-family homes, friendly curb appeal, and close proximity to schools, parks, and the economic centers of Gainesville and Flowery Branch.

The neighborhood sits within Hall County and falls into the East Hall High School district, with East Hall Middle School serving younger students and Sugar Hill Elementary welcoming the youngest learners. Families value this alignment because it creates a clear, community-centered school path and makes school events and commuting simple for parents and students alike. For many buyers, the reliable school zoning is a key reason Autumn Woods stands out among nearby subdivisions.

Community features include well-maintained yards, mature hardwoods that light up in fall color, sidewalks for evening walks, and quiet cul-de-sacs that make the area safe and pleasant for families. Many properties offer private backyards, deck or patio space for entertaining, and two-car garages. Home styles range from ranch plans to two-story traditional homes, offering choices for first-time buyers, growing families, and downsizers who want to stay connected to the neighborhood while enjoying manageable maintenance.

Location is one of Autumn Woods' strongest assets. Residents enjoy easy access to I-985 and GA-53, making commutes to Gainesville, Flowery Branch, and other Hall County job centers straightforward. Lake Lanier is a short drive away, offering year-round outdoor recreation including boating, fishing, and lakeside dining. For shopping and local services, downtown Gainesville provides specialty stores, restaurants, and medical offices, while larger retail centers are available along the Highway 53 and Mundy Mill corridors.
